There are two main types of mammals; placental and marsupials. The main differences between these tow groups is the evolutionary diversity in their reproductive approaches. Placental mammals give birth to young that develops inside the mothers womb, and have mobility within hours after birth. Whereas, marsupials give birth to young that are born les developed then go into the mother’s pouch to continue developing, where they stay until they are able to move on their own.

When the continents drifted apart, they separated a large group of marsupials in two. These groups are now Australian marsupials and South American marsupials. Although these two groups evolved miles apart from each other, they performed what is known as parallel evolution, or convergent evolution. This means that they two groups evolved very similarly. The reason that these groups evolved parallel to each other is because they come from the same lineages, or line of descendants.

Australia is acknowledged as the worst country and continent in mammal conservation. This is figured because out of a total of 245 mammal species, 59 of them have been listed extinct in Australia as of % of the 59 extinct species were marsupials. There are six main hypothesis about why these species have become extinct or endangered; 1) habitat destruction, 2) habitat change and degradation, 2) introduced animals, 3) disease, 4) climate changes, and 6) a combination of all of the above factors. critically-endangered-animal-species

This graph represents marsupials that are either near threatened, threatened, or extinct. It shows that in 2012, 58% of marsupials were at low risk of extinction, 10% were near threatened, 21% were threatened, 3% were extinct, and 8% were data deficient. The amount of near threatened to threatened marsupials, proves that we have not been protecting marsupials or their habitats well enough.
